UCC27524A-Q1 Dual 5-A, High-Speed, Low-Side Gate Driver With Negative Input
Voltage Capability
1 Features
1 Qualified for Automotive Applications AEC-Q100 Qualified With the Following Results
– Device Temperature Grade 1 – Device HBM ESD Classification Level H2 – Device CDM ESD Classification Level C4B Industry-Standard Pin Out Two Independent Gate-Drive Channels 5-A Peak Source and Sink-Drive Current Independent Enable Function for Each Output TTL and
CMOS-Compatible Logic Threshold Independent of Supply
Voltage Hysteretic-Logic Thresholds for High-Noise Immunity Ability to Handle Negative
Voltages (–5 V) at Inputs Inputs and Enable Pin-
Voltage Levels Not Restricted by VDD Pin Bias Supply
Voltage 4.5-V to 18-V Single-Supply Range Outputs Held Low During VDD-UVLO, (ensures glitch-free operation at power-up and powerdown) Fast Propagation Delays (13-ns typical) Fast Rise and Fall Times (7-ns and 6-ns typical) 1-ns Typical Delay Matching Between 2-Channels Ability to Parallel Two Outputs for High-Drive Current Outputs Held in LOW When Inputs are Floating SOIC-8 and MSOP-8 PowerPad™ Package Options Operating Temperature Range of –40°C to 140°C
